Group Counseling

Sometimes, you need a village.

  • Be supported

    When you are going through something complicated, being supported by others who are experiencing the same thing can be hugely beneficial. Hearing another’s perspective and offering yours in return is the heart of group therapy.

  • Offer support

    Although group therapy is meant to help you, group therapy also presents the unique opportunity to help others experiencing similar things. Sometimes, offering support can help you feel like your struggle is at least somewhat meaningful.

  • Heal and grow

Betrayal Trauma Group

A group for those hurt by a partner’s infidelity

What is Betrayal Trauma Group? Infidelity is often a betrayal. Because discussing the details with family and friends can be difficult, the betrayed partner can struggle to find a safe place to process their emotions.

This group is specifically designed to support the emotional needs of partners betrayed by infidelity. The group offers participants space to share experiences of hurt and vulnerability and to build necessary bonds at a time when connecting with others may feel inaccessible or painful.

Men’s Sex Addiction Group

For men needing a non-judgmental space to explore compulsive sexual behavior

What is a sex addiction group? A sex addiction therapy group is a group of individuals working together toward their individual psychotherapy goals related to compulsive or out-of-control sexual behavior. This includes struggles with secrecy, shame, compulsive sexual behavior, boundary violations, or difficulty aligning sexual behavior with personal values.

This group offers a structured, non-shaming space to understand sexual behavior more clearly, build self-awareness, and practice honesty and responsibility in relationship to desire and in relationship with other men doing the same.
